Guemes Island's Siding Challenge: Salt Air, Driving Rain, and a Long Moss Season
Guemes Island sits just across the water from Anacortes, a short ferry ride away, and it gets the full weather package that comes with living directly on Puget Sound. Homes here deal with salt-laden air blowing off the water, wind-driven rain that hits walls sideways instead of straight down, and shaded, tree-covered lots where moss and algae have a long growing season. Siding on Guemes Island works harder than siding a few miles inland in Skagit County, and it shows the difference within a few years if the wrong product or the wrong installation method gets used.
We've worked enough homes on the island to know the pattern: south and west-facing walls take the brunt of the driving rain, north-facing and tree-shaded walls grow moss and stay damp longer, and anything close to the shoreline sees faster wear on fasteners, trim, and paint than the same home would see set back from the water. A siding choice that ignores any one of those conditions ends up being a siding choice you regret by year seven or eight.

Why Fiber Cement Holds Up Where Other Sidings Struggle Here
Moisture and Rot
Fiber cement is not an organic material, so it doesn't rot, swell, or delaminate the way wood or wood-based composite siding can when it stays damp for extended stretches. On an island where a wall can stay wet for days after a good Pacific storm, that matters. Wood siding needs to dry out between rain events to avoid decay setting in at seams, butt joints, and fastener holes. Fiber cement doesn't carry that same clock.
Salt Air and Corrosion
Salt air accelerates corrosion in metal components — fasteners, flashing, and trim hardware in particular. It's less about the siding panel itself and more about everything holding it together. A correct fiber cement install on Guemes Island uses fasteners and flashing rated for coastal exposure, and the ColorPlus factory finish on James Hardie products is baked on and sealed at the plant, which holds up better against salt exposure than field-applied paint that gets thinner with each recoat.
Moss, Algae, and Mildew
Moss and algae need something to feed on. They take hold much more readily on organic or semi-organic surfaces than on cement-based ones. That doesn't mean fiber cement siding never gets a green tinge on a shaded north wall — it can, cosmetically, like anything exposed to constant damp shade — but it won't feed decay underneath the surface the way it can with wood siding, and it cleans off without touching the structural integrity of the panel.
What a Correct Fiber Cement Install Requires on Guemes Island
Fiber cement is only as good as the installation behind it. The panel is the visible part; the details underneath are what actually keep water out and hold up against the salt air. A correct install on the island includes:
- A continuous weather-resistive barrier behind the siding, lapped correctly to shed water downward at every seam
- A drainage gap (rainscreen or furring strip) so any moisture that gets behind the siding can drain and dry instead of sitting against the sheathing
- Corrosion-resistant fasteners suited to coastal exposure, driven per the manufacturer's spacing and depth specs — not just "close enough"
- Flashing at every window, door, roofline, and deck ledger penetration, installed to shed water down and out, not into the wall assembly
- Factory-cut edges and field cuts sealed per manufacturer requirements before they're closed up behind trim
- Proper clearance between the bottom of the siding and grade, roofing, decks, and patios so water and splash-back don't sit against the material
- Caulking used only where the manufacturer calls for it — over-caulking traps moisture rather than shedding it
Skip any one of these and you can still end up with moisture problems behind a product that's rated to resist them. This is the part of the job that doesn't show up in a photo but determines whether the siding performs for its full service life.
Comparing Siding Materials for Guemes Island's Climate
We only install James Hardie fiber cement, but it's a fair question why. Here's an honest look at how the common options perform under the specific conditions Guemes Island homes face — salt air, driving rain, and heavy shade-driven moss growth.
| Material | Moisture/Rot Resistance | Salt Air Performance | Moss/Algae Resistance | Ongoing Maintenance |
|---|---|---|---|---|
| James Hardie Fiber Cement | Excellent — non-organic, won't rot or delaminate | Strong; factory finish resists fading and chalking | Good; won't feed underlying decay | Occasional wash, paint touch-up on cut edges/trim over time |
| Cedar/Wood Siding | Moderate; needs consistent drying time and coating upkeep | Fair; salt air accelerates finish breakdown | Poor in shaded, damp areas without regular treatment | Regular re-staining/painting, moisture monitoring |
| Vinyl Siding | Good against rot (not organic) but can warp/crack in temperature swings | Fair; can chalk and become brittle over time | Fair; growth sits on surface, dirt/algae streaking common | Periodic washing; panels can't be spot-repainted to match |
| LP SmartSide (engineered wood) | Moderate; treated wood strand product still wood-based | Fair; seam and edge sealing is critical near salt air | Fair to poor if coating maintenance lapses | Coating and caulk maintenance is more time-sensitive than fiber cement |
Every product on that list can be installed correctly and every product can fail if it's installed poorly. What tips the scale for us, specifically for a marine, moss-prone climate like Guemes Island's, is that fiber cement gives the most margin for error over time — it doesn't depend on a homeowner staying on top of a recoating schedule to keep moisture and organic growth from becoming a structural issue.
Our Process for a Guemes Island Project
Getting Materials to the Island
Everything for the job — siding, trim, house wrap, fasteners, staging equipment — has to cross on the ferry, which means material orders get planned and staged well ahead of the first day on site. We build the schedule around getting a full, accurate material list confirmed before crossing, not making incremental supply runs mid-project.
Scheduling Around the Ferry
Crew time on Guemes Island is planned in efficient blocks rather than daily back-and-forth commutes, so the ferry schedule doesn't eat into productive work hours. That planning also means weather windows get used well — Pacific storm systems move through predictably enough that we can sequence tear-off, wrap, and siding install to minimize how long a wall sits open to the weather.
On-Site Work
Once on site, the sequence is straightforward: remove old siding, inspect and repair any sheathing damage found underneath, install the weather-resistive barrier and drainage gap, then install the Hardie panels, trim, and flashing to manufacturer spec. We walk the finished job with the homeowner before we call it done.
Cost Factors for Guemes Island Siding Projects
Every job is different, but these are the factors that most often move the price on an island project specifically:
| Factor | How It Affects Cost |
|---|---|
| Ferry and logistics planning | Material staging and crew scheduling take more coordination than a mainland Anacortes job, which factors into project timeline and bid |
| Home size and number of stories | More square footage and taller walls mean more material, labor, and staging/scaffolding |
| Condition of existing siding and sheathing | Hidden moisture or rot found during tear-off adds repair scope before new siding goes on |
| Trim and architectural detail | Corner boards, window trim, and custom details add labor time beyond flat wall panels |
| Site access | Waterfront, hillside, or heavily wooded lots can require extra staging or hand-carrying of materials |
Living With Fiber Cement Siding After Installation
Fiber cement is genuinely low-maintenance compared to wood, but "low-maintenance" isn't "no-maintenance," especially in this climate. A yearly rinse-down knocks back surface moss and salt residue before it builds up. Gutters and downspouts should stay clear so water isn't sheeting down a wall face longer than it needs to. Caulking at trim joints is worth a visual check every couple of years, and any small ding or scratch that exposes raw material underneath should get touched up before it sits exposed through a wet season. None of this is heavy work — it's closer to the upkeep you'd do on any exterior surface, just without the recoating schedule that wood and engineered wood products demand.
